DocumentCode :
389567
Title :
Reusable components for developing security-aware applications
Author :
Probst, Stefan ; Essmayr, Wolfgang ; Weippl, Edgar
fYear :
2002
fDate :
2002
Firstpage :
239
Lastpage :
248
Abstract :
Today, security is considered to be an important aspect of multi-tier application development. Thoroughly researched concepts for access control exist and have been proven in mainframe computing. However, they are often not used in today´s development of multi-tier applications. One reason may be the lack of appropriate reusable components that support application developers that frequently have to re-invent the wheel when it comes to access controls. The goal of this paper is to promote awareness of security issues when developing applications and to illustrate a suitable approach for that. Our framework called GAMMA (Generic Authorization Mechanisms for Multi-Tier Applications) offers several authentication, access control, and auditing mechanisms. Access control models can be combined or used simultaneously in order to provide application-specific and highly customizable mechanisms. Moreover, due to its component-based structure, new security models and additional approaches for authentication or auditing can easily be added.
Keywords :
authorisation; security of data; software reusability; GAMMA; access control; auditing; authentication; multi-tier application development; security; security issues; security models; Access control; Application software; Authentication; Authorization; Computer architecture; Connectors; Cryptography; Data security; Software reusability; Wheels;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Computer Security Applications Conference, 2002. Proceedings. 18th Annual
ISSN :
1063-9527
Print_ISBN :
0-7695-1828-1
Type :
conf
DOI :
10.1109/CSAC.2002.1176295
Filename :
1176295
Link To Document :
بازگشت